Merab Dvalishvili: Georgian MMA Fighter's Rise in UFC

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

Merab Dvalishvili, a Georgian mixed martial artist, has gained recognition in the UFC bantamweight division. He began his career in 2014, competing in various promotions before making his UFC debut in 2017. Dvalishvili's journey is marked by his training in sambo and judo, earning a black belt in the latter. He has trained under MMA champion Matt Serra and shares his experiences on social media, amassing over 1 million followers on Instagram.
